Output 6f403590395d7d61241a9d844872632d8eeb179a7f0e3b7751d96cb7eb68243c:15

value
179608
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 13338ee8b7c9692959406280ea0e87a58a1c42ed OP_EQUALVERIFY OP_CHECKSIG
address
12kXbyVWKnhqNPW4isrcUJ32V2VdUq4Vun
transaction
6f403590395d7d61241a9d844872632d8eeb179a7f0e3b7751d96cb7eb68243c
spent
true